KARACHI: Sindh Minister for Excise, Taxation and Narcotics Control, Mukesh Kumar Chawla has said that the Sindh Excise Department will establish a Taxation Court to trial tax defaulters. He said this while presiding over a meeting here at his office on Thursday, said a statement.
Sindh Secretary Excise and Taxation and Narcotics Control Abdul Haleem Shaikh, Director General Shoaib Ahmed Siddiqui and other officers also attended the meeting.
He asked the Director Taxes to hire a suitable private accommodation on rental basis for establishment of Taxation Court within the budgetary allocation as per rules/policy. ‘The objective to establish Taxation Court is to collect taxes from tax defaulters and to bring them under the law’, he added.
Meanwhile, Chawla has warned all the officials not to indulge in any illegal activity in either case a strict action would be taken against them because he was not going to see any malfunctioning in his department.
